Clinical Epidemiology in Developing Countries: Current Situation and Suggestions for the Indian Context

Abstract: Introduction Epidemiology in medicine or Clinical Epidemiology (CE)CE has now gained a well established footing in academic institutions especially in developed countries. In the context of the established network of 'epidemiology teaching learning centres' , CE is slowly becoming popular in the schools of medicine in India also [1,2].
